America’s Game today featured the 1976 Oakland Raiders,who went 13 - 1(16 - 1 overall),with John Madden,Kenny”The Snake”Stabler and Phil Villapiano telling the story of The Bay Area Team,who gotten close so often,but falling short in the AFC Championship Game,they wondered when the time came for them to Win The Big One!

Finally Getting Pittsburgh out of the way,before the Super Bowl,helped their cause massively.

A Team that played Hard,sometimes “a little outside the rules”,things fell their way at last,when the Divisional Play - Off against the Patriots,came down to a contentious Roughing The Passer call against “Sugar Bear”Hamilton.

The kind of call that often went against the Raiders,but not this time.

The Super Bowl against the Minnesota Vikings in Pasadena,California was a No Contest,the scoreline of 32 - 14,flattering Bud Grant’s 4 Time NFC Championship Team.

Raiders Radio Commentator Bill King brought the action to Oakland Fans,often punctuating Touchdowns or All Ins with his call of “Holy Toledo!”

Lawrence Fishburn narrated the Raiders’ Year and a prominent fan was old Jim Rockford himself,James Garner.

I remember Darren Bennett did ok back in the day…San Diego?

Yes Freeze,10 years at San Diego Chargers and is a Member of the Chargers Hall of Fame,elected by the fans,soon after that form of nomination was Inaugurated.

Spent a couple of Years at the Vikings as a Free Agent,before Retiring.

Was also a 2 Time Pro Bowler,AFC Champion Winner,a Member of the 50th Anniversary and 40th Anniversary Team.

Regarded as one of the best Punters of his time and close to All Time.

Had 2 Sons,one of whom followed him as a Punter,the younger Son William passed away at the too young age of 24/25 due to Duchennes Muscular Dystrophy.
